Forbes ranked Canada’s top banks for 2025 and some big names didn’t make the cut

<img src="https://www.mtlblog.com/media-library/royal-bank-of-canada-plastic-payment-cards.jpg?id=59941088&width=1200&height=800&coordinates=132%2C0%2C132%2C0"/><br/><br/><p><span></span><span style="background-color: initial;">If you're considering a new <a href="https://www.mtlblog.com/tag/bank-of-canada" target="_blank">bank</a> or wondering whether your current one measures up, a new ranking of Canada's best banks for 2025 offers some unexpected insights that could influence your decision.</span></p><p><span style="background-color: initial;"> </span><span style="background-color: initial;"><a href="https://www.forbes.com/lists/worlds-best-banks/" target="_blank">Forbes partnered with market research firm Statista</a> to survey customers worldwide for their 2025 World's Best Banks list. While several of Canada's "Big Five" banks performed well, others failed to make the list entirely, and the top position was claimed by an unlikely contender. </span></p><p><span style="background-color: initial;"></span><span style="background-color: initial;">Whether you bank with RBC, TD, Scotiabank, BMO, CIBC, or a smaller institution, this ranking may challenge your assumptions about which banks excel in trust, service, and digital offerings.</span><span style="background-color: initial;"> </span><span style="background-color: initial;">The survey gathered responses from over 50,000 people across 34 countries between October and December 2024. </span></p><p><span style="background-color: initial;">Canadians evaluated financial institutions they currently use or recently used, scoring them on trustworthiness, fairness of terms and conditions, customer service, digital functionality, and the quality of financial advice. </span>Trustworthiness stood out as the most critical factor, particularly in today's uncertain economy. </p><p><span style="background-color: initial;"></span><span style="background-color: initial;">The top bank? Not one of the traditional powerhouses. Tangerine, an online-only bank owned by Scotiabank, earned first place, reflecting a growing preference among Canadians for digital-first banking solutions that prioritize convenience and innovation</span><span style="background-color: initial;">. </span><span style="background-color: initial;">Simplii Financial, CIBC's online bank, secured second place, meaning two digital banks surpassed RBC, Canada's largest bank, in overall customer satisfaction. </span></p><p><span style="background-color: initial;"></span><span style="background-color: initial;">Of the 11 Canadian banks included in <a href="https://www.mtlblog.com/richest-people-quebec-billionaires" target="_blank">Forbes' global ranking</a>, only three of the Big Five — RBC, TD, and Scotiabank — appeared. BMO and CIBC were notably absent.</span></p><p><span style="background-color: initial;"></span>Here's the full rundown of Canada's best banks for 2025, per Forbes:</p><ol start="1"><li>Tangerine </li><li>Simplii Financial </li><li>RBC </li><li>PC Financial </li><li>Vancity </li><li>EQ Bank </li><li>TD </li><li>Scotiabank </li><li>National Bank </li><li>Desjardins </li><li>ATB Financial</li></ol><p><em>Love this?
